Korina Maria Baluyut Sanchez-Roxas, professionally known as Korina Sanchez, is a distinguished Filipino broadcast journalist, television news anchor, and magazine show host. With a career spanning over three decades, she has become a prominent figure in Philippine media, celebrated for her versatility and dedication to journalism.

Early Life and Family Background

Born on October 5, 1964, in Victoria, Hong Kong, Korina Sanchez is the daughter of Ramon P. Sanchez Sr. and Celia Sanchez. She has siblings named Mickey, E.G., Milano, and the late Ramon Jr.

Personal Life and Relationships

Korina married Mar Roxas, a prominent political figure and former Secretary of the Department of the Interior and Local Government, on October 27, 2009, in Quezon City. The couple welcomed twins, Pepe and Pilar, born via gestational surrogacy in the United States on February 12, 2019.

Current Relevance and Recent Updates

In 2020, following ABS-CBN’s franchise denial, Korina transitioned to TV5, bringing “Rated Korina” to a new audience. On July 5, 2023, she returned to ABS-CBN, signing a co-production deal for “Rated Korina,” marking a significant homecoming in her career.

Korina completed her high school education at Saint Theresa’s College of Quezon City. She then attended Maryknoll College (now Miriam College), earning a Bachelor of Arts degree in Communication Arts. Demonstrating a commitment to academic excellence, she pursued a master’s degree in Journalism at Ateneo de Manila University, graduating on June 26, 2016.

Career Beginnings and Key Milestones

Korina’s journalism career commenced in 1984 with Maharlika Broadcasting System (MBS-4). She later joined ABS-CBN in 1986, where she became a prominent figure in Philippine broadcasting. Over the years, she anchored and hosted various notable programs, including “Morning Girls with Kris and Korina,” “TV Patrol,” “The World Tonight,” “Bandila,” and “Rated K.”

Her versatility extended to radio, where she co-hosted programs like “Tambalang Failon at Sanchez” and “Korina Sa Umaga” on DZMM. Korina’s dynamic presence and insightful reporting have earned her a reputation as one of the country’s most respected journalists.

Notable Works and Achievements

“Rated K,” a news magazine show hosted by Korina, became a staple in Filipino households, offering human-interest stories and features. Her excellence in broadcasting has been recognized with numerous awards, including the Best Magazine Show Host at the 30th PMPC Star Awards for Television in 2016.
